EDEN PRAIRIE, Minn. (May 28, 2026) — Starkey, a proud partner of the Minnesota Lynx Changemakers platform, recently joined employees, community leaders, and local organizations at Changemakers Night to celebrate the power of mentorship, leadership, and community impact while supporting Girls Taking Action.
The evening highlighted organizations dedicated to empowering young women and creating opportunities for future leaders. Starkey employees attended the evening in support of the partnership and to celebrate the importance of investing in stronger, more connected communities.
As part of the evening, Starkey also continued its commitment to hearing health awareness by providing complimentary hearing protection to fans attending the game, helping promote safe listening in loud environments.

About Starkey
Starkey is a leading global innovator in hearing technology and AI-powered hearing aids, headquartered in Eden Prairie, Minnesota. Since its founding by Bill Austin in 1967 and led today by Brandon Sawalich, Starkey has driven breakthroughs in unmatched sound clarity and machine learning and intelligent hearing technology. As the only American-owned hearing aid manufacturer, Starkey employs over 5,000 professionals across 29 facilities, delivering advanced hearing solutions to customers in 100+ markets worldwide.
